How to Upgrade Your Mobile Home for Higher Resale Value
Article Featured
Selling a mobile home? Whether you're looking to sell soon or simply want to increase your home's value, upgrading your mobile home can make a huge difference. With the right renovations, you can attract more buyers, get better offers, and sell faster.
In this guide, we'll cover cost-effective ways to improve your mobile home and boost its resale value.
1. Improve Curb Appeal
First impressions matter. If your mobile home looks appealing from the outside, potential buyers are more likely to check it out.
Exterior Upgrades to Consider:
- Fresh Paint – A new coat of paint makes your home look newer and well-maintained. Stick to neutral colors like gray, beige, or white.
- Landscaping – Plant flowers, shrubs, or small trees to make the home more inviting.
- New Skirting – Mobile home skirting protects the foundation and adds curb appeal. Choose vinyl or faux stone skirting for a modern look.
- Upgrade the Front Door – A new, stylish door can enhance the overall appearance.

2. Upgrade the Interior for a Modern Look
Buyers want move-in-ready homes. Upgrading the interior can make your mobile home feel more spacious and modern.
Interior Upgrades to Increase Value:
- Flooring: Replace old carpet with vinyl plank flooring for a more updated look.
- Kitchen Makeover: Consider painting cabinets, adding a backsplash, or updating hardware.
- Better Lighting: Install LED lights to brighten up rooms and save energy.
- Fresh Paint: A light, neutral color scheme (white, beige, or gray) makes the space look bigger and more appealing.
- Bathroom Updates: Replace old fixtures, upgrade the vanity, and install a new showerhead.

3. Energy Efficiency Upgrades
Energy-efficient homes attract buyers and lower utility costs, making your mobile home more appealing.
Easy Energy Efficiency Improvements:
- Seal Windows & Doors: Prevent drafts by adding weather stripping or upgrading to energy-efficient windows.
- Upgrade Insulation: Good insulation keeps the home warm in winter and cool in summer, making it more attractive to buyers.
- Install a Programmable Thermostat: Helps buyers save on energy bills.
- Use Energy-Efficient Appliances: If possible, upgrade to Energy Star-rated appliances.

4. Fix Structural and Plumbing Issues
Before selling, address any major repairs to avoid turning buyers away.
- Check for leaks: Inspect the roof, ceiling, and plumbing for water damage.
- Repair the HVAC system: Ensure the heating and cooling systems work properly.
- Fix any soft spots in flooring: These can signal bigger structural issues.
- Inspect the foundation: Check for shifting or sagging that might need repairs.
5. Declutter and Stage Your Home
A clean, organized home sells faster than one that feels cramped and cluttered.
- Remove personal items – Buyers should be able to picture themselves living in the space.
- Use light, neutral decor – Minimalist staging makes rooms look bigger.
- Arrange furniture smartly – Keep the layout open and inviting.
- Clean thoroughly – A spotless home gives buyers confidence in its maintenance.
6. Price Your Mobile Home Competitively
To sell quickly, price your home based on market conditions. Research similar mobile homes for sale and work with a professional to determine a fair asking price.
7. List Your Mobile Home in the Right Places
Once your home is ready, list it where buyers are actively searching.
- Use professional photos to showcase your upgrades.
- Write a detailed, honest listing description highlighting the best features.
- Share your listing on popular mobile home websites to reach a larger audience.
